An in-depth look … Different types of rocket mass heaters are made with different components and different materials for specific purposes. All types of rocket mass heaters have three main components, named a wood feed, a heat riser and heat exchange mass. Depending on the design, a rocket mass heater can have different architecture within these components, and may also contain several other components designed for different purposes.

The Batch Rocket Mass Heater Experimentibuild will run in the summer of 2024. deft dish wash soapWeb19 Oct 2024 · All rocket mass heaters have two main parts: the combustion unit and the heat exchanger. The combustion unit is where the wood is burned at a very high temperature.
